Currently, 5 packages depend directly on hdf5 <at> 1.8 (from guix graph -t reverse-package):
-scilab, for which the latest version can be built with hdf5 <at> 1.14:
https://issues.guix.gnu.org/66201
-hdf5-eos, for which the latest version can also be built with
hdf5 <at> 1.14: https://issues.guix.gnu.org/66204
-java-cisd-jhdf5, where newer versions seem to be built only with
Gradle: https://sissource.ethz.ch/sispub/jhdf5. It has fastqc and pigx(-*)
as dependencies.
-hdf-java, where the latest version is from 2017. Maybe it can be built
with a newer HDF5 version? No other packages depend on it.
-h5check, where the latest version is from 2014. When I tried to compile
it with hdf5 <at> 1.14, some tests failed because the file format is not
accepted anymore. No other packages depend on it.
